Alflu 150mg Tablet is used to treat fungal infections of the mouth, throat, vagina, and other parts of the body including fingernails and toenails. Alflu 150mg Tablet should be taken in the dose and duration as prescribed by your doctor. It should be swallowed whole and can be taken with or without food. The dosage and length of treatment will depend on the condition you are being treated for. Sometimes this will be in cycles of use and non-use. To get the most benefit, take this medicine at evenly spaced times and continue using it until your prescription is finished, even if your symptoms disappear after a few days. If you stop treatment too early, the infection may return and if you miss doses you can increase your risk of infections that are resistant to further treatment.
Alflu 150mg Tablet is an antifungal medication. It kills and stops the growth of the fungi by destroying its cell membrane thereby treating your skin infection.
What is Alflu 150mg Tablet used for?
Alflu 150mg Tablet is an antifungal medicine used to treat various fungal infections, including Cryptococcal meningitis, Coccidioidomycosis, Candidal bloodstream and organ infections, mucosal thrush, genital thrush, athlete's foot, ringworm, jock itch, and nail infection.
Can Alflu 150mg Tablet be taken with oral contraceptives (OCPs) or birth control pills?
Alflu 150mg Tablet may interact with estradiol in oral contraceptives, increasing its levels. Inform your doctor if you're taking birth control pills before starting treatment.
Can Alflu 150mg Tablet cause hair loss?
Yes, hair loss is a rare side effect of Alflu 150mg Tablet. If you experience hair loss during treatment, inform your doctor.
Is Alflu 150mg Tablet effective?
Yes, Alflu 150mg Tablet is effective when used as directed by your doctor. Do not stop taking it too early, or the symptoms may return or worsen.
Is Alflu 150mg Tablet fungistatic or fungicidal?
Alflu 150mg Tablet is primarily fungistatic but can act as a fungicide against certain organisms, such as Cryptococcus in a dose-dependent manner.
Does Alflu 150mg Tablet treat urinary tract infection (UTI)?
Yes, Alflu 150mg Tablet is used to treat UTIs caused by Candida. However, if the cause of the infection is bacterial or other, consult your doctor for proper diagnosis and treatment.

What if I forget to take a dose of Alflu 150mg Tablet?
If you miss a dose, take it as soon as you remember. If it's almost time for your next dose, skip the missed one and continue with your scheduled doses.
Can I take Alflu 150mg Tablet for yeast infection?
Yes, Alflu 150mg Tablet is used to treat vaginal infections caused by Candida (fungal infections). If you think you have bacterial vaginosis, consult your doctor for proper diagnosis and treatment.
Does Alflu 150mg Tablet make you feel tired?
Yes, Alflu 150mg Tablet can cause excessive tiredness. If you experience this side effect, inform your doctor as it may be a sign of an underlying liver problem.
Is Alflu 150mg Tablet over the counter (OTC)?
No, Alflu 150mg Tablet is not available over-the-counter and can only be prescribed by a doctor.
Is Alflu 150mg Tablet safe to be used in pregnancy?
No, Alflu 150mg Tablet is not recommended for use during pregnancy as it may harm the development of the baby. Use only if benefits outweigh risks and inform your doctor about potential harm.
I feel better now, can I stop taking Alflu 150mg Tablet?
No, do not stop taking Alflu 150mg Tablet suddenly without consulting your doctor. Stopping the medication too early may worsen your condition and allow the fungus to continue growing.

Breastfeed
Alflu 150mg Tablet is safe to use during breastfeeding. Human studies suggest that the drug does not pass into the breastmilk in a significant amount and is not harmful to the baby.
Pregnancy
Alflu 150mg Tablet is unsafe to use during pregnancy as there is definite evidence of risk to the developing baby. However, the doctor may rarely prescribe it in some life-threatening situations if the benefits are more than the potential risks. Please consult your doctor.
